    Something Shinji said on the American McGee thread sparked my head mulling over this issue...

    It seems as though they just don't make end of game bosses like they used to.

    FPSs tend to have very dribbly ends, deus ex (where the "game" finished about 30 minutes before the story :/) and RtCW (The phrase "Big lollopping eejit who couldn't hurt me even if i helped him out" comes to mind) being two bad-boss games off the top of my head.

    Final Fantasy games seem to be all about killing everyone as they come to gain experience, wading through simple bosses until the End of Game BOSS, who's MUCH harder than the rest, and is quite often defeated by uncunning use of luck :)

    Maybe i'm just not playing the right games... Are there any current games out there that have truly unique last bosses? What's YOUR favourite boss from a game?

    Gimme Bowser, or chain-gun robo-Hitler any day ;)

    I put up the same post ages ago and shinji just ripped the piss.
    I have to say that FPS bosses have always been absolutely dire. They are either far too hard (uber soldat) or are ridicously vulnerable to circle strafing. In fact i've never played a FPS with a decent boss. It really wouldn't take much effort to do one.
    This looks set to change however with Metroid Prime. The bosses in this game look fantastic and seem like they will have a 'konami' feel to them.
    As for other games only Konami and Capcom seem to be making efforts to make decent bosses. Resident evil, Onimusha, and Devil May Cry have great bosses. Also the Metal Gear series has some very memorable bosses. Try Contra Shattered for some old school boss busting when it comes out soon.

    Zelda 64 has the best end of game boss and end of game/level/fight/match with boss.
    So varied in what you had to do and not impossible actually quite easy when you thought about it but doing it whilst under pressure.

    Like all it was bat fireball back at him when he paused hit him with flame arrow then jump across falling platforms stab him a few times then jump back before he came to.

    easy :)

    Then the outside match with him in whcih you had to use the grapple to whack his tail off.
